Israel is renowned for its commitment to innovation, education, and progress. One of the key mechanisms that drive these efforts forward are the government-funded programs that support various aspects of society on a daily basis. These programs play a crucial role in promoting economic growth, social welfare, and technological advancements within the country. Let's delve into some of the key government-funded initiatives that operate daily in Israel. 1. **Education and Research Programs:** Israel places a strong emphasis on education and research, with numerous government-funded programs supporting academic institutions, research centers, and scholarships. These programs aim to cultivate a skilled workforce, promote scientific discoveries, and advance knowledge in various fields. 2. **Start-up and Innovation Funds:** Known as the "Start-up Nation," Israel is a hub for innovation and entrepreneurship. The government provides funding and support for start-ups through programs like the Israel Innovation Authority, which offers grants, loans, and assistance to promising tech companies. These initiatives fuel job creation, technological development, and economic growth. 3. **Healthcare Initiatives:** Israel's healthcare system is renowned for its quality and accessibility. Government-funded programs ensure that all citizens have access to essential healthcare services, including medical treatment, preventive care, and mental health support. These initiatives help improve public health outcomes and enhance overall well-being. 4. **Cultural and Artistic Endeavors:** The Israeli government is committed to promoting cultural diversity and artistic expression. Funding programs support museums, theaters, festivals, and cultural events that enrich society and preserve Israel's heritage. These initiatives play a vital role in fostering creativity, fostering social cohesion, and showcasing Israeli culture to the world. 5. **Environmental and Sustainability Projects:** Israel faces environmental challenges like water scarcity and climate change. Government-funded programs focus on sustainability, renewable energy, and conservation efforts to protect the environment for future generations. These initiatives aim to create a greener, more resilient society. In conclusion, Israel's government-funded programs have a significant impact on daily life in the country.
